1. Public Safety and Law Enforcement

Police Officers

  • Role and Responsibilities: Police officers maintain law and order, protect citizens, and prevent crimes. They are responsible for enforcing laws, conducting investigations, and providing emergency assistance.

  • Requirements for Immigrants: Immigrants are eligible to apply for police officer positions, though they must meet certain requirements, such as passing fitness tests, background checks, and having a valid work permit.

  • Training Programs and Language Proficiency: Police recruits must undergo extensive training programs. Language proficiency in English or French is important for clear communication with the public and coworkers.

Correctional Officers

  • Overview of the Job: Correctional officers are responsible for overseeing individuals who have been arrested or are awaiting trial, ensuring safety within the correctional facility.

  • Opportunities for Immigrants: There are numerous opportunities for immigrants in the correctional services sector, especially in cities with high immigrant populations.

  • Qualification and Application Process: Candidates need a high school diploma, relevant training, and completion of a correctional officer certification program. Immigrants must also undergo a criminal background check and pass language proficiency tests.

2. Healthcare Jobs

Nurses and Healthcare Aides

  • Demand for Healthcare Professionals in Canada: There is a constant demand for healthcare professionals, especially nurses and healthcare aides, to work in hospitals, clinics, and nursing homes.

  • Qualifications Needed: Nurses and healthcare aides must have formal education and certification, such as a nursing degree or a healthcare aide certificate.

  • Pathways for Immigrants to Obtain Credentials: Immigrants with foreign qualifications can apply for credential recognition through the Canadian Nurses Association (CNA) or provincial regulatory bodies.

Medical Laboratory Technicians

  • Role in the Healthcare System: Medical laboratory technicians play a critical role in testing and diagnosing diseases by analyzing biological samples.

  • Educational Requirements for Immigrants: Immigrants must possess relevant medical laboratory technician training, which can be obtained through accredited Canadian institutions or through a recognized foreign degree.

3. Public Administration Jobs

Government Analysts

  • Duties and Responsibilities: Government analysts help the government develop policies, manage public programs, and evaluate government initiatives.

  • How Immigrants Can Apply for These Roles: Immigrants can apply for these roles by meeting educational requirements and gaining relevant work experience in their field.

  • Required Qualifications and Experience: A degree in public administration, business, economics, or a related field is generally required, along with analytical skills.

Policy Advisors

  • Role in Shaping Government Policy: Policy advisors are responsible for advising on the creation of policies and ensuring that new policies meet the government’s objectives and public needs.

  • How Immigrants Can Contribute to Policy-Making: Immigrants with experience in public policy or related fields can play an essential role in shaping inclusive policies.

  • Skillsets Required: Strong analytical, research, and communication skills are necessary for success in this role.

4. Engineering and Technical Jobs

Civil Engineers

  • Demand for Civil Engineers in the Public Sector: There is a high demand for civil engineers to design, construct, and maintain public infrastructure such as roads, bridges, and water systems.

  • Required Education and Work Experience: A degree in civil engineering, along with relevant work experience and licensing through Canadian regulatory bodies, is necessary.

  • Pathways for Foreign-Trained Engineers: Immigrants can apply for the Professional Engineers Ontario (PEO) certification process to work as licensed engineers in Canada.

IT Professionals

  • Growing Demand for IT Workers in the Government: The public sector is increasingly dependent on IT professionals to maintain government systems, develop software, and provide cybersecurity solutions.

  • Required Skills and Certifications: Proficiency in programming, database management, and IT security is required. Certifications like Cisco, Microsoft, and CompTIA are often preferred.

  • How Immigrants Can Qualify for Government IT Jobs: Immigrants with foreign IT qualifications may need to obtain Canadian certifications and experience to qualify for government positions.

5. Education and Teaching Jobs

Teachers (Primary and Secondary Education)

  • The Demand for Teachers in Canadian Schools: Canadian schools consistently need qualified teachers, especially in underrepresented areas like math, science, and special education.

  • Educational Credentials and Certification Requirements: Teachers must have a recognized degree in education and be certified by the provincial education authorities.

  • How Immigrants Can Get Certified to Teach in Canada: Immigrants with foreign degrees must apply for credential recognition through the Canadian Information Centre for International Credentials (CICIC) or provincial teacher certification boards.

University Professors

  • Immigrant Opportunities in Higher Education: Immigrants with advanced degrees in their field of expertise can pursue teaching roles in Canadian universities.

  • Qualifications Needed for Teaching at the University Level: A PhD or equivalent is typically required for a professorship, along with a strong research background and publications in reputable journals.

6. Social Services Jobs

Social Workers

  • Role in Supporting Communities and Individuals: Social workers help individuals and families cope with life challenges, such as poverty, addiction, and mental health issues.

  • Educational Requirements and Certification for Immigrants: Immigrants must complete a social work degree and may need to get licensed in their province through the Canadian Association of Social Workers (CASW).

  • Job Outlook in Canada for Social Workers: The demand for social workers is increasing, especially in urban areas and social services agencies.

Settlement Workers

  • Helping Immigrants and Refugees Settle in Canada: Settlement workers assist newcomers with housing, employment, and adjusting to Canadian society.

  • Skills and Experience Needed: Cultural sensitivity, communication skills, and knowledge of Canadian immigration and settlement policies are essential.

  • How Immigrants Can Pursue This Career: Immigrants with relevant experience or a background in social services can enter this field by applying for government roles in settlement agencies.

7. Environmental and Natural Resource Jobs

Environmental Officers

  • Role in Protecting Canada’s Natural Resources: Environmental officers enforce regulations regarding environmental conservation, waste management, and pollution control.

  • Qualifications and Experience Required: A degree in environmental science, engineering, or related fields is necessary, along with experience in environmental protection and policy enforcement.

  • How Immigrants Can Join This Field: Immigrants can pursue these roles by obtaining relevant credentials and certifications through Canadian environmental agencies.

Tips for Immigrants

1. Ensuring Your Credentials are Recognized in Canada

  • Credential Recognition:

    • Foreign degrees and certifications need to be assessed for equivalency. Use services like World Education Services (WES) or CICIC for credential assessments.

    • Some professions may require additional certifications to practice in Canada (e.g., nursing, teaching, engineering).

  • Provincial Certifications: In some cases, you may need to obtain a provincial certification or license, depending on the job and the province you’re applying to.

2. Language Proficiency Requirements

  • Language Tests: Depending on the job, Canadian employers may require a proficiency test in English or French, especially if your role involves communication with the public or colleagues.

    • Common tests include IELTS (International English Language Testing System) for English and TEF (Test d’évaluation de français) for French.

  • Government-Specific Requirements: Many government roles require candidates to be proficient in both English and French, especially in bilingual regions like Ottawa.
